TlCoAs₂ is a ternary intermetallic semiconductor compound combining thallium, cobalt, and arsenic in a 1:1:2 stoichiometric ratio. This is primarily a research material studied for its electronic and thermoelectric properties within the broader family of transition metal pnictide semiconductors. While not yet widely deployed in commercial applications, materials in this class are of interest for potential thermoelectric energy conversion, optoelectronic devices, and fundamental solid-state physics investigations, particularly as alternatives to more conventional III-V semiconductors.
